Rental market snapshot for North Hills, El Paso

North Hills rental market summary

The rental market in North Hills, Texas is showing signs of growth. In July of 2023, there were 49 new listings, which is a significant increase from the previous month. This suggests that the rental market in North Hills is becoming more active and competitive.

The median rent in North Hills has also seen an increase over the past year. In July of 2023, the median rent was $1,680, which is a 15.9% increase from the median rent in July of 2022. This indicates that the rental market in North Hills is becoming more expensive, and that renters should expect to pay more for their rental units.
